  2. He’s a Free Agent so he won’t need to be dumped or traded. Initially in ‘05, his and Beltran’s signings helped bring back an image to the Mets. The length of all Pedro, Wagner and Castillo’s contract were all unarguably too long. The Mets should not bring back Pedro Martinez. Pedro Martinez gave up a 1st inning run in 18 out of 20 of his starts. It really compromised the Mets early success in games too because they led all of baseball in 1st inning runs. He had a 5.61 ERA and missed 2 months of the season. The Mets should have booted him out of the rotation before it was all over.
    Pedro’s had a very sharp decline in his skill. In my opinion, the turning point was when he got injured in April. When he came back to pitch last September of ‘07, he was actually very effective. He won 3 games in 5 starts and had a 2.57 ERA. It’s kind of ironic, but all the guy’s who dragged the Mets down this year were the guy’s who helped just get the last day of the season to count. That’d include Alou and his .341 BA and 30 game hit streak. Or Marlon Anderson’s amazingly clutch hits. Or Luis Castillo’s .296 BA with the Mets down the stretch.
    In fact, they shouldn’t re-sign any of their Free Agents. Luis Ayala had a 5.50 ERA with them. Oliver Perez’s agent is Scott Boras and will demand a lot. Ollie was too inconsistent even if he’s a big game pitcher. I think they should aim their attention at C.C. with the 30+ million coming off the books. If not him, there are other solid starters out on the market such as Jon Garland, Randy Wolf and Braden Looper. The only FA’s that should be considering being brought back are Easley and Tatis. Maybe not even Easley because he’s gotten hurt at the wrong time two years in a row.
